Wells Fargo Makes Hogan Sole M&A Head as DeNunzio Named Chairman

July 9, 2024, 4:06 PM UTC

Veteran dealmaker David DeNunzio has stepped down as co-head of global mergers and acquisitions at Wells Fargo & Co. to focus on advising clients.

DeNunzio, who joined Wells Fargo in 2016 to help build out the San Francisco-based lender’s investment banking business, has been named chairman of global M&A, according to an internal company memo reviewed by Bloomberg News.

“In that role he will focus on building more ‘trusted advisor’ relationships with our clients across all industry sectors,” Tim O’Hara, head of banking, said in the memo.
